CCNA stands for Cisco Certified Network Associate. The New CCNA 200-301 Training
Module lays the foundation for aspirants who wish to pursue their career in Networking.
CCNA 200-301 Training Module includes knowledge and skills related to Network
fundamentals, Network access, IP connectivity, IP services, Security fundamentals,
Automation, and programmability.

TRAINING COURSE CURRICULUM

  1. Identification of the components of a computer network and describing their primary characteristics
  2. Understanding the model of host-to-host communication
  3. Features and functions of the Cisco Internetwork Operating System (IOS®) software
  4. LANs and the role of switches within LANs
  5. Ethernet as the Network Access Layer of TCP/IP and Operation of Switches
  6. Installation of the switch and performing Initial Configuration
  7. TCP/IP Internet layer, IPv4, its addressing scheme, and subnetting
  8. Defining the TCP/IP Transport layer and Application layer
  9. Exploring the functions of routing
  10. Implementing basic configuration on a Cisco Router
  11. Host-to-host Communications across switches and routers
  12. Identification and Resolution of common switched network issues
  13. Addressing common problems associated with IPv4 addressing
  14. IPv6 main features and addresses, and configure and verify basic IPv6 connectivity
  15. Operations, benefits, and limitations of static routing
  16. Describing, Implementation, and Verification of Virtual Local Area Networks (VLANs) and Trunks
  17. Application and configuration of inter-VLAN routing
  18. Basics of Dynamic Routing Protocols including components and terms of Open Shortest Path First (OSPF)
  19. Explain how Spanning Tree Protocol (STP) and Rapid Spanning Tree Protocol (RSTP) work
  20. Configure link aggregation using EtherChannel
  21. Describe the purpose of Layer 3 redundancy protocols
  22. Describing Basic WAN and VPN concepts
  23. Operation of Access Control Lists (ACLs) and their application in the network
  24. Configure Internet access using Dynamic Host Configuration Protocol (DHCP) clients
  25. Explain and configure Network Address Translation (NAT) on Cisco routers
  26. Essential Quality of Service (QoS) concepts 
  27. Concepts of wireless networks, Types of Wireless Networks and how to use Wireless LAN Controllers (WLCs)
  28. Introduction of Network and Device Architectures and Virtualization
  29. Network Programmability and Software-Defined Networking (SDN)
  30. Smart Network Management Solutions – Cisco DNA Center Overview
  31. Software-Defined Access (SD-Access), and Software-Defined Wide Area Network (SD-WAN) Overview
  32. Configure IOS System Monitoring Tools
  33. Management of Cisco devices
  34. Security Threat Landscape
  35. Threat Defense Technologies
  36. Implementation of the security configuration of the device management plane
  37.  Implementation of preliminary steps to harden network devices

CCNA 200-301 LABS OUTLINE

✓ Taking console of Router
✓ IOS Modes on devices
✓ Use of various show Commands
✓ Use of copy, write, erase and delete command
✓ Configuring various Passwords on devices
✓ Configuring an IPv4 address on a Router
✓ Configuring Telnet
✓ Configuring SSH
✓ Configuring DHCP
✓ Configuring DNS
✓ Configuring HTTP services on a Router
✓ Backup and Restoration of Configuration
✓ Performing Password Recovery on a router
✓ Backup of IOS on a router
✓ Restoration of IOS on a router
✓ Configuring Static Routing on two routers 
✓ Configuring Static Host Route on Router 
 ✓ Configuring Static Routing on three routers 
 ✓ Changing AD Value of a Static Route 
 ✓ Configuring Static Default Route on Router
 ✓ Configuring Static Discard Route on Router
 ✓ Configuring Single Area OSPF 
 ✓ Verification of OSPF routing table 
 ✓ Verification of neighbor table 
 ✓ Verification of database table 
 ✓ Verifying an OSPF process on interfaces in detail 
 ✓ Changing Hello and Dead Interval on interfaces 
 ✓ Changing Interface Cost 
 ✓ Use of IP OSPF MTU-ignore command on interface 
 ✓ Changing OSPF network type 
 ✓ Changing OSPF Priority on interface 
 ✓ Shutting down the OSPF process on interface 
 ✓ Debugging the OSPF adjacency
 ✓ Changing reference-bandwidth for cost calculation 
 ✓ Flooding default route information using default-information 
 ✓ Defining an administrative distance value using distance command
 ✓ Controlling the forwarding of packets over multiple paths using maximum-paths 
 ✓ Using passive-interface command to suppress update information 
 ✓ Changing router-id for OSPF process using router-id command 
 ✓ Shutting down the OSPF process by shutdown command. 
 ✓ Configuring Multi Area OSPF on router using network command 
 ✓ Using show ip ospf border-routers command to verify ABRs and ASBRs 
 ✓ Configuring IPv6 Static Routing on two routers using Next Hop IP Address 
 ✓ Configuring IPv6 Static Host Route on Router 
 ✓ Configuring IPv6 Static Routing on three routers 
 ✓ Changing AD Value of an IPv6 Static Route – Path Preference; Static Floating Route
✓ Configuring IPv6 Static Default Route on Router 
 ✓ Verifying the newly installed Static routes by show ipv6 route command 
 ✓ Ping and Traceroute to check the reachability 
 ✓ Mac Address-table verification 
 ✓ Adding and Clearing an entry from Mac Address-table
